Homomorphically
Homomorphically refers to a property of certain mathematical operations or functions, particularly in the context of cryptography and abstract algebra. An operation or function is homomorphic if it preserves the structure of the data it operates on. This means that performing an operation on two elements and then applying the function to the result yields the same outcome as applying the function to each element individually and then performing the operation on those results.
